Package-level declarations

Types

data class AzureBlobStorageSinkConnectorServiceInfoArgs(val connectorServiceType: Output<String>, val storageAccountKey: Output<String>? = null, val storageAccountName: Output<String>? = null, val storageContainerName: Output<String>? = null) : ConvertibleToJava<AzureBlobStorageSinkConnectorServiceInfoArgs>

The authentication info when auth_type is azureBlobStorageSinkConnector

data class AzureBlobStorageSourceConnectorServiceInfoArgs(val connectorServiceType: Output<String>, val storageAccountKey: Output<String>? = null, val storageAccountName: Output<String>? = null, val storageContainerName: Output<String>? = null) : ConvertibleToJava<AzureBlobStorageSourceConnectorServiceInfoArgs>

The connector service type is AzureBlobStorageSourceConnector

data class AzureCosmosDBSinkConnectorServiceInfoArgs(val connectorServiceType: Output<String>, val cosmosConnectionEndpoint: Output<String>? = null, val cosmosContainersTopicMapping: Output<String>? = null, val cosmosDatabaseName: Output<String>? = null, val cosmosIdStrategy: Output<String>? = null, val cosmosMasterKey: Output<String>? = null) : ConvertibleToJava<AzureCosmosDBSinkConnectorServiceInfoArgs>

The authentication info when auth_type is AzureCosmosDBSinkConnector

data class AzureCosmosDBSourceConnectorServiceInfoArgs(val connectorServiceType: Output<String>, val cosmosConnectionEndpoint: Output<String>? = null, val cosmosContainersTopicMapping: Output<String>? = null, val cosmosDatabaseName: Output<String>? = null, val cosmosMasterKey: Output<String>? = null, val cosmosMessageKeyEnabled: Output<Boolean>? = null, val cosmosMessageKeyField: Output<String>? = null) : ConvertibleToJava<AzureCosmosDBSourceConnectorServiceInfoArgs>

The authentication info when auth_type is AzureCosmosDBSourceConnector

data class AzureSynapseAnalyticsSinkConnectorServiceInfoArgs(val connectorServiceType: Output<String>, val synapseSqlDatabaseName: Output<String>? = null, val synapseSqlPassword: Output<String>? = null, val synapseSqlServerName: Output<String>? = null, val synapseSqlUser: Output<String>? = null) : ConvertibleToJava<AzureSynapseAnalyticsSinkConnectorServiceInfoArgs>

The authentication info when auth_type is AzureSynapseAnalyticsSinkConnector

Link copied to clipboard
data class ClusterConfigEntityArgs(val kind: Output<String>? = null) : ConvertibleToJava<ClusterConfigEntityArgs>

The configuration of the Kafka cluster

Link copied to clipboard
data class ClusterStatusEntityArgs(val cku: Output<Int>? = null, val phase: Output<String>? = null) : ConvertibleToJava<ClusterStatusEntityArgs>

Status of the cluster record

Link copied to clipboard
data class ConnectorInfoBaseArgs(val connectorClass: Output<Either<String, ConnectorClass>>? = null, val connectorId: Output<String>? = null, val connectorName: Output<String>? = null, val connectorState: Output<Either<String, ConnectorStatus>>? = null, val connectorType: Output<Either<String, ConnectorType>>? = null) : ConvertibleToJava<ConnectorInfoBaseArgs>

Connector Info Base properties

Link copied to clipboard
data class GetConnectorPlainArgs(val clusterId: String, val connectorName: String, val environmentId: String, val organizationName: String, val resourceGroupName: String) : ConvertibleToJava<GetConnectorPlainArgs>
Link copied to clipboard
data class GetOrganizationClusterByIdPlainArgs(val clusterId: String, val environmentId: String, val organizationName: String, val resourceGroupName: String) : ConvertibleToJava<GetOrganizationClusterByIdPlainArgs>
Link copied to clipboard
data class GetOrganizationEnvironmentByIdPlainArgs(val environmentId: String, val organizationName: String, val resourceGroupName: String) : ConvertibleToJava<GetOrganizationEnvironmentByIdPlainArgs>
Link copied to clipboard
data class GetOrganizationPlainArgs(val organizationName: String, val resourceGroupName: String) : ConvertibleToJava<GetOrganizationPlainArgs>
Link copied to clipboard
data class GetTopicPlainArgs(val clusterId: String, val environmentId: String, val organizationName: String, val resourceGroupName: String, val topicName: String) : ConvertibleToJava<GetTopicPlainArgs>
Link copied to clipboard
data class KafkaAzureBlobStorageSinkConnectorInfoArgs(val apiKey: Output<String>? = null, val apiSecret: Output<String>? = null, val authType: Output<Either<String, AuthType>>? = null, val flushSize: Output<String>? = null, val inputFormat: Output<Either<String, DataFormatType>>? = null, val maxTasks: Output<String>? = null, val outputFormat: Output<Either<String, DataFormatType>>? = null, val partnerConnectorType: Output<String>, val serviceAccountId: Output<String>? = null, val timeInterval: Output<String>? = null, val topics: Output<List<String>>? = null, val topicsDir: Output<String>? = null) : ConvertibleToJava<KafkaAzureBlobStorageSinkConnectorInfoArgs>

The partner connector type is KafkaAzureBlobStorageSink

data class KafkaAzureBlobStorageSourceConnectorInfoArgs(val apiKey: Output<String>? = null, val apiSecret: Output<String>? = null, val authType: Output<Either<String, AuthType>>? = null, val inputFormat: Output<Either<String, DataFormatType>>? = null, val maxTasks: Output<String>? = null, val outputFormat: Output<Either<String, DataFormatType>>? = null, val partnerConnectorType: Output<String>, val serviceAccountId: Output<String>? = null, val topicRegex: Output<String>? = null, val topicsDir: Output<String>? = null) : ConvertibleToJava<KafkaAzureBlobStorageSourceConnectorInfoArgs>

The partner connector type is KafkaAzureBlobStorageSource

Link copied to clipboard
data class KafkaAzureCosmosDBSinkConnectorInfoArgs(val apiKey: Output<String>? = null, val apiSecret: Output<String>? = null, val authType: Output<Either<String, AuthType>>? = null, val flushSize: Output<String>? = null, val inputFormat: Output<Either<String, DataFormatType>>? = null, val maxTasks: Output<String>? = null, val outputFormat: Output<Either<String, DataFormatType>>? = null, val partnerConnectorType: Output<String>, val serviceAccountId: Output<String>? = null, val timeInterval: Output<String>? = null, val topics: Output<List<String>>? = null, val topicsDir: Output<String>? = null) : ConvertibleToJava<KafkaAzureCosmosDBSinkConnectorInfoArgs>

The partner connector type is KafkaAzureCosmosDBSink

data class KafkaAzureCosmosDBSourceConnectorInfoArgs(val apiKey: Output<String>? = null, val apiSecret: Output<String>? = null, val authType: Output<Either<String, AuthType>>? = null, val inputFormat: Output<Either<String, DataFormatType>>? = null, val maxTasks: Output<String>? = null, val outputFormat: Output<Either<String, DataFormatType>>? = null, val partnerConnectorType: Output<String>, val serviceAccountId: Output<String>? = null, val topicRegex: Output<String>? = null, val topicsDir: Output<String>? = null) : ConvertibleToJava<KafkaAzureCosmosDBSourceConnectorInfoArgs>

The partner connector type is KafkaAzureCosmosDBSource

data class KafkaAzureSynapseAnalyticsSinkConnectorInfoArgs(val apiKey: Output<String>? = null, val apiSecret: Output<String>? = null, val authType: Output<Either<String, AuthType>>? = null, val flushSize: Output<String>? = null, val inputFormat: Output<Either<String, DataFormatType>>? = null, val maxTasks: Output<String>? = null, val outputFormat: Output<Either<String, DataFormatType>>? = null, val partnerConnectorType: Output<String>, val serviceAccountId: Output<String>? = null, val timeInterval: Output<String>? = null, val topics: Output<List<String>>? = null, val topicsDir: Output<String>? = null) : ConvertibleToJava<KafkaAzureSynapseAnalyticsSinkConnectorInfoArgs>

The partner connector type is KafkaAzureSynapseAnalyticsSink

Link copied to clipboard
data class ListAccessClustersPlainArgs(val organizationName: String, val resourceGroupName: String, val searchFilters: Map<String, String>? = null) : ConvertibleToJava<ListAccessClustersPlainArgs>
Link copied to clipboard
data class ListAccessEnvironmentsPlainArgs(val organizationName: String, val resourceGroupName: String, val searchFilters: Map<String, String>? = null) : ConvertibleToJava<ListAccessEnvironmentsPlainArgs>
Link copied to clipboard
data class ListAccessInvitationsPlainArgs(val organizationName: String, val resourceGroupName: String, val searchFilters: Map<String, String>? = null) : ConvertibleToJava<ListAccessInvitationsPlainArgs>
Link copied to clipboard
data class ListAccessRoleBindingNamePlainArgs(val organizationName: String, val resourceGroupName: String, val searchFilters: Map<String, String>? = null) : ConvertibleToJava<ListAccessRoleBindingNamePlainArgs>
Link copied to clipboard
data class ListAccessRoleBindingsPlainArgs(val organizationName: String, val resourceGroupName: String, val searchFilters: Map<String, String>? = null) : ConvertibleToJava<ListAccessRoleBindingsPlainArgs>
Link copied to clipboard
data class ListAccessServiceAccountsPlainArgs(val organizationName: String, val resourceGroupName: String, val searchFilters: Map<String, String>? = null) : ConvertibleToJava<ListAccessServiceAccountsPlainArgs>
Link copied to clipboard
data class ListAccessUsersPlainArgs(val organizationName: String, val resourceGroupName: String, val searchFilters: Map<String, String>? = null) : ConvertibleToJava<ListAccessUsersPlainArgs>
Link copied to clipboard
data class ListOrganizationRegionsPlainArgs(val organizationName: String, val resourceGroupName: String, val searchFilters: Map<String, String>? = null) : ConvertibleToJava<ListOrganizationRegionsPlainArgs>
Link copied to clipboard
data class OfferDetailArgs(val id: Output<String>, val planId: Output<String>, val planName: Output<String>, val publisherId: Output<String>, val termUnit: Output<String>) : ConvertibleToJava<OfferDetailArgs>

Confluent Offer detail

Link copied to clipboard
Link copied to clipboard
data class SCClusterByokEntityArgs(val id: Output<String>? = null, val related: Output<String>? = null, val resourceName: Output<String>? = null) : ConvertibleToJava<SCClusterByokEntityArgs>

The network associated with this object

Link copied to clipboard
data class SCClusterNetworkEnvironmentEntityArgs(val environment: Output<String>? = null, val id: Output<String>? = null, val related: Output<String>? = null, val resourceName: Output<String>? = null) : ConvertibleToJava<SCClusterNetworkEnvironmentEntityArgs>

The environment or the network to which cluster belongs

Link copied to clipboard
data class SCClusterSpecEntityArgs(val apiEndpoint: Output<String>? = null, val availability: Output<String>? = null, val byok: Output<SCClusterByokEntityArgs>? = null, val cloud: Output<String>? = null, val config: Output<ClusterConfigEntityArgs>? = null, val environment: Output<SCClusterNetworkEnvironmentEntityArgs>? = null, val httpEndpoint: Output<String>? = null, val kafkaBootstrapEndpoint: Output<String>? = null, val name: Output<String>? = null, val network: Output<SCClusterNetworkEnvironmentEntityArgs>? = null, val package: Output<Either<String, Package>>? = null, val region: Output<String>? = null, val zone: Output<String>? = null) : ConvertibleToJava<SCClusterSpecEntityArgs>

Spec of the cluster record

Link copied to clipboard
data class SCMetadataEntityArgs(val createdTimestamp: Output<String>? = null, val deletedTimestamp: Output<String>? = null, val resourceName: Output<String>? = null, val self: Output<String>? = null, val updatedTimestamp: Output<String>? = null) : ConvertibleToJava<SCMetadataEntityArgs>

Metadata of the data record

Link copied to clipboard
data class StreamGovernanceConfigArgs(val package: Output<Either<String, Package>>? = null) : ConvertibleToJava<StreamGovernanceConfigArgs>

Stream governance configuration

Link copied to clipboard
data class TopicMetadataEntityArgs(val resourceName: Output<String>? = null, val self: Output<String>? = null) : ConvertibleToJava<TopicMetadataEntityArgs>

Metadata of the data record

Link copied to clipboard
data class TopicsInputConfigArgs(val name: Output<String>? = null, val value: Output<String>? = null) : ConvertibleToJava<TopicsInputConfigArgs>

Topics input config

Link copied to clipboard
data class TopicsRelatedLinkArgs(val related: Output<String>? = null) : ConvertibleToJava<TopicsRelatedLinkArgs>

Partition Config spec of the topic record

Link copied to clipboard
data class UserDetailArgs(val emailAddress: Output<String>, val firstName: Output<String>? = null, val lastName: Output<String>? = null) : ConvertibleToJava<UserDetailArgs>

Subscriber detail

Link copied to clipboard